The village of Chambolle-Musigny lies in the very heart of the Côte de Nuits. The Musigny vineyards lie above the Clos de Vougeot between the Premier Cru climat Les Amoureuses and the Grand Cru Échezeaux. The altitude varies from 260 to nearly 300 m. The southern portion rises towards the plot known as Combe d'Orveau which marks the boundary between Musigny and Flagey-Échezeaux.

Musigny is one of the two Grands Crus of Chambolle-Musigny. It is located on a hillside, south of Chambolle-Musigny, with a southern-east exposure. It lies in the middle of the slope, where the soil produces an optimal balance of structure and elegance. This is probably the vintage of reference for many people in Burgundy. Exceptional climatic conditions allowed an abundant crop to mature perfectly and yield some most sensational wines in both red and white. The white wines have maintained their elegant aromas and freshness which has made them even more appealing, whilst the reds are concentrated and well built with tannins which remain firm but smooth. It was time for some reds, and we began with a bang and a zoom, aka a 1990 Roumier Musigny. At first, this wine blew me away, showing 1990 at its best with a meaty nose full of iron, blood, rose, red fruits, musk and divine spice. Big Boy found it ‘tight as hell,’ and it was, but so tight never felt so right. It was a wow wine, just so thick and extraordinary. Black fruits came all over its palate, and someone hailed it as ‘nails.’ Licorice emerged after time. Big Boy debated its six-star status, and wasn’t as enamored with it as I was. I must confess, while this wine was in 97 point territory at first, after the Chambertins that followed, it seemed to lose a step, and I wasn’t as blown away twenty minutes later as I was at first bite. It was still pretty special, I think Bonnie and Clyde would have robbed a bank for this one (96).
